April 7th, 2009
Today we have some big news: we’re extremely pleased to announce that Limbo is joining forces with Brightkite! This is a big day for both companies and we couldn’t be more excited about what this means for the future of Brightkite.
We know one of the biggest questions on your mind is “So what does this mean for me as a Brightkite user?”. We’ve compiled a brief FAQ below but feel free to ask questions in the comments section below. We’ll do our best to answer them.
Is Brightkite going away?
No! Brightkite is here to stay. In fact, by joining forces Brightkite just got a whole lot better!
Who is Limbo?
Limbo is a company based in Burlingame, CA. The Limbo team knows a lot about mobile and we discovered that we share a common vision for our respective products.
Why are you joining forces?
In a nutshell: To make things better for you as a user and bring you more cool stuff. It’s no secret that we’ve been evolving Brightkite very, very quickly, and we want to keep doing that. By joining forces, we now have:
- an experienced team of engineers, business and product people to evolve Brightkite more quickly
- some truly amazing technology that will make Brightkite faster and better
- the resources to build Brightkite on more platforms (Blackberry, WinMo, etc…)
- the relationships with cell phone carriers to provide better SMS and mobile integration (domestically and internationally)
- the marketing power to bring Brightkite to the masses – expect lots of new users
- better point-of-interest (POI) data – you will be able to find more bars, restaurants, clubs and other places easier.
- by combining the two communities, you’ll find more people in more places.
What does this mean for old Limbo users?
We plan to move all Limbo accounts and key features to the Brightkite platform. Limbo users gain an enriched product, enhanced user interface, and new Brightkite friends. We expect this transition to happen within the next few weeks. Brightkite users please welcome Limbo users and be sure to show them the ropes.
Where will Brightkite be based?
The new Brightkite is headquartered in Burlingame, CA and has offices in Denver, CO and Helsinki, Finland. Brightkite has media sales staff in New York and Los Angeles.
So overall it’s business as usual except we will be ramping up in size and delivering a lot more cool stuff to you. Thanks for your continued support up to this point, we’re just getting started…
